Transaction 80d4987403deeed24d85b62b44e7870ffc3e2a7650a10ddf11d6d97068d32770
1 Input
2 Outputs
- 80d4987403deeed24d85b62b44e7870ffc3e2a7650a10ddf11d6d97068d32770:0
- 80d4987403deeed24d85b62b44e7870ffc3e2a7650a10ddf11d6d97068d32770:1
value 2208322
address 1EmVAzfVtpe6PCvsCbzhLZeDgvGzxp3Utz
value 23199
address 124s3hrDudYcszb17RSE7wCEuddzriLu85